So I have purchased a used Windforce GTX-780 which requires 2 8-Pin connectors, but my Thermaltake Toughpower 750W Power Supply is old and did not come with any 8-Pin connectors. It has 2 6-Pin PCI-E connectors instead.

I was wondering if I could use a 2 x 6-Pin to 8-Pin adapter and a 2 x Molex to 8-Pin connector for each of the 8-Pin slots on my GPU, and whether it would provide enough power, as I am unsure how to calculate this. I have already purchased a 2 x 6-Pin connector and I am waiting for it to be delivered, while I managed to find a Molex connector from another PC.

"It has 2 6-Pin PCI-E connectors instead."

Best option (not ideal) is for you to use two 6-pin to 8-pin adapters. One to supply each of the 8-pin connectors. That way you will have three 12v wires supplying both.

New PSU is your best bet. Though you probably already know that.
